Assessments

If you're concerned regarding your ADHD it is essential to be evaluated by a specialist. Psychiatrists with many years of experience are able to provide private assessments. During the exam, your doctor will discuss your symptoms and their impact on your daily life. They will also review your medical history. Additionally, your doctor may ask you to fill out questionnaires. The results will enable them to determine if you have ADHD. The test will typically take approximately two hours.

Typically, a psychiatrist will employ an assessment tool called DIVA to determine if there are ADHD symptoms. DIVA is a tool utilized by psychiatrists all over the world and is a great way to test adults for ADHD. It has an organized interview and validated rating scales that patients and their families can fill in.

The psychiatrist will then go over the treatment plan with you. This will include a variety of treatment options. Your psychiatrist will outline the risks and benefits of each treatment choice. Medication

Medicines are a safe and widely used method to treat ADHD symptoms. Stimulants, the most popular type of medication, function by increasing brain activity in areas that control attention. Non-stimulants work differently than stimulants by altering the brain's chemical makeup. They are generally safer for children who are younger. It is important to remember that medications alone cannot be used to treat ADHD symptoms. It should be utilized in conjunction with lifestyle changes and therapy.

In the UK you have to undergo an official assessment by a psychiatrist or specialist ADHD nurse, before a private prescription for ADHD medication can be issued. The psychiatrist could be a specialist doctor in psychiatry or a specialist nurse who has undergone additional training and has been accredited in this area.
